April 13, 1950, Woodburn, Oregon - 15 Ovc. RW-
Sparrow Hawk
Rufous Hummingbirds - lst seen here on April 2.
Flicker
Violet-green Swallows
Oregon Chickadees in english walnut trees
Slender-billed nuthatches in white oak across the street
Seattle Wren in laurel hedge.
Robin - many around - some paired, and one pair started building nest in
English walnut at 18' in crotch - nest started on April 12, and although
it rained much of the following days, it was about complete on April 16.
Lutescent Warblers - lst heard in Salem on April 16.
Audubon Warblers singing
Meadowlarks
Brewer Blackbirds
Evening Grosbeaks - a few small flocks abut town.
Juncos
Chipping Sparrows present from the l2th on, at least.

April 17, 1950, 12-mile Swamp - 0940-0950 PST. Benton Co. Oregon
Blue Heron - 7
White-fronted Goose - 9
Mallards - 200M and 200F
Pintail - 300M and 250F
Gadwall - 2
Green-winged Teal - 50
Shoveller - 10
Coot - l seen
Yellow-legs - 75
D owitcher - 10
Violet-green Swallows
Tule Wrens
Pacific Yellow-throats
Northwestern Redwings
Brewer Blackbirds
White-crowned Sparrows
Golden-crowned Sparrows
Song Sparrows
